Exclusive: NetDocuments Acquires Afterpattern to Provide Native Document and Workflow Automation within its Content Management Platform

LawSites

At its Inspire 2021 customer conference today, the cloud content management platform NetDocuments is announcing that it has acquired Afterpattern , a no-code automation toolkit for legal professionals to product document and workflow automations.
